Identical negative charges (Q =-e) are located at two of the three vertices of an equilateral triangle. The length of a side of the triangle is l What is the magnitude of the net electric field at the third vertex? If a third identical negative charge was located at the third vertex, then what would be the net electrostatic force on it due to the other two charges? Use symmetry and explain how you used it.
